Bạn đã từng tự hỏi làm sao để hiển thị kết quả của một phép tính hoặc một đoạn mã VBScript lên màn hình? Đừng lo, bài viết này sẽ là “cẩm nang” giúp bạn nắm vững cách sử dụng Câu Lệnh Xuất Kết Quả Trong Vbscript, từ cơ bản đến nâng cao. Hãy cùng khám phá ngay!
Câu Lệnh MsgBox
: Cửa Sổ Thông Báo Thân Thiện
Câu lệnh MsgBox
là “người bạn đồng hành” của chúng ta khi muốn hiển thị thông báo đơn giản trong VBScript. Nó cho phép hiển thị một hộp thoại nhỏ trên màn hình, chứa nội dung thông báo mà chúng ta muốn truyền tải.
Ví dụ:
MsgBox("Xin chào, thế giới!")
Khi chạy đoạn mã này, một cửa sổ thông báo nhỏ sẽ hiện ra với nội dung “Xin chào, thế giới!”. Bạn có thể dễ dàng tùy chỉnh nội dung của thông báo này bằng cách thay thế phần văn bản trong dấu ngoặc kép.
Câu Lệnh WScript.Echo
: Xuất Kết Quả Ra Màn Hình Console
Nếu bạn muốn xuất kết quả của một phép tính hoặc một giá trị nào đó ra màn hình console, câu lệnh WScript.Echo
sẽ là lựa chọn hoàn hảo.
Ví dụ:
Dim a, b
a = 10
b = 5
WScript.Echo "Tổng của a và b là: " & a + b
Khi chạy đoạn mã này, kết quả “Tổng của a và b là: 15” sẽ được hiển thị trên màn hình console. Bạn có thể sử dụng dấu &
để nối chuỗi văn bản với kết quả của phép tính.
Câu Lệnh Write
: Xuất Kết Quả Ra File
Bạn muốn lưu trữ kết quả của chương trình VBScript vào một file? Câu lệnh Write
sẽ giúp bạn thực hiện điều này.
Ví dụ:
Dim fso, file
Set fso = CreateObject("Scripting.FileSystemObject")
Set file = fso.CreateTextFile("ketqua.txt", True)
file.Write "Kết quả của phép tính là: " & 10 + 5
file.Close
Đoạn mã này sẽ tạo ra một file có tên “ketqua.txt” trong cùng thư mục với file VBScript. Sau đó, nội dung “Kết quả của phép tính là: 15” sẽ được ghi vào file này.
Mẹo Nhỏ: Thêm Màu Sắc Cho Cửa Sổ Thông Báo
Bạn có thể thêm màu sắc cho cửa sổ thông báo MsgBox
để làm cho nó hấp dẫn hơn. Sử dụng các mã màu như vbRed
, vbBlue
, vbGreen
, … để thay đổi màu sắc của cửa sổ thông báo.
Ví dụ:
MsgBox("Xin chào, thế giới!", vbInformation, "Thông Báo")
Đoạn mã này sẽ hiển thị một cửa sổ thông báo màu xanh lá cây với tiêu đề “Thông Báo”.
Câu Hỏi Thường Gặp
-
Làm cách nào để xuất một biến có giá trị là chuỗi văn bản?
Dim ten ten = "Nguyễn Văn A" WScript.Echo "Tên của bạn là: " & ten
-
Làm cách nào để xuất một biến có giá trị là số?
Dim tuoi tuoi = 20 WScript.Echo "Tuổi của bạn là: " & tuoi
-
Làm sao để xuất kết quả ra file?
Dim fso, file Set fso = CreateObject("Scripting.FileSystemObject") Set file = fso.CreateTextFile("thongtin.txt", True) file.Write "Tên: Nguyễn Văn A" file.Write vbCrLf file.Write "Tuổi: 20" file.Close
Kết Luận
Bài viết đã giúp bạn tìm hiểu về cách sử dụng câu lệnh xuất kết quả trong VBScript. Hãy nhớ rằng, việc hiểu rõ các câu lệnh cơ bản là điều cần thiết để bạn có thể tạo ra các chương trình VBScript hữu ích và hiệu quả. Nếu bạn muốn khám phá thêm về VBScript, hãy truy cập website “XEM BÓNG MOBILE” hoặc liên hệ với chúng tôi qua số điện thoại: 0372966666.